Lease Renegotiation — Halloway Site (Managers Only)

For branch managers: We have opened renegotiation on the Halloway distribution site lease, which expires in fourteen months. Current terms run 18% above comparable space in the Drennet corridor. Our position: a five-year renewal at a 12% reduction, with a break clause at year three and landlord-funded dock upgrades. Facilities lead Marta Quiller is handling counterproposals. Do not discuss terms with site staff until heads of terms are signed. The underlying strategy is set out below.

management briefing: Only 3 of the 140 pilot accounts renewed Druwyn, so a churn review is set for April 15.

Q: What happens if the Driftline assignment service loses its seed store? A: Experiment bucketing becomes nondeterministic, so halt all active experiments immediately and restore the seed store from the sealed backup before resuming traffic splits. Restoring the sealed backup prompts for a recovery passphrase, and for new team members' convenience it is recorded directly beneath this entry.

vault phrase of kaduf-baweg = norael-julox-raleth-wenok-eliir-ulamir-ulair-norwyn-rusion

# Fleet fuel-usage report — Wrenfield Logistics
# This module aggregates pump readings from the Cartwheel telemetry
# feed into weekly fuel summaries. Note for reviewers: raw readings
# can include depot location tags, so we strip those before export
# and only keep aggregates. Outlier clipping prevents a bad sensor
# from skewing totals. The aggregation constants follow.

tuning constants:
RATE_LIMITS = {
    "zorael": 10,
    "oliix": 1,
    "holix": 2,
    "quenix": 10,
}

Welcome to the Routeclaw dispatch team. The driver-assignment heuristic scores candidates by proximity, shift remaining, and recent decline rate, then picks the top score with a small randomized tiebreak to avoid starvation. On-call duties mostly involve watching the assignment latency dashboard and restarting the scorer if it stalls. The scorer authenticates to the Haldane fleet API when pulling live driver positions, and that credential lives in the service's .env file on the line directly below this sentence.

sealed setting: LEDGER_TOKEN20=6148d35bbb480b0ab79e